3. Ntọala na nwụnye

3.1 Nwepu

Carefully remove all packaging materials. Inspect the dishwasher for any damage during transit. Retain packaging for potential future transport or service.

3.2 Ntinye

Place the dishwasher on a stable, level surface near a water supply, drain, and electrical outlet. Ensure adequate ventilation around the unit. The dimensions are 50D x 55W x 44H cm.

3.3 Njikọ mmiri

Connect the inlet hose to a cold water tap with a 3/4-inch thread. Ensure the connection is secure to prevent leaks. The inlet hose length is 1.45 meters. Position the drain hose into a sink or a dedicated drain connection, ensuring it is not kinked or obstructed.

4.2 Na-ebu ihe nzacha efere

Arrange dishes to allow water to reach all surfaces. Place larger items in the lower rack and smaller items, glasses, and cups in the upper rack. The dishwasher includes two wine glass holders for delicate stemware and a cutlery basket for utensils.

4.3 Ịtinye nchacha na enyemaka sachaa

Open the detergent dispenser and add the recommended amount of dishwasher detergent. Close the dispenser lid securely. Fill the rinse aid dispenser with rinse aid to ensure streak-free drying.

4.5 Ịmalite okirikiri ịsa ahụ

Close the dishwasher door firmly. Press the Start button to begin the selected wash cycle. The LED display will show the program progress and remaining time.

4.6 Delayed Start Function

To delay the start of a wash cycle, select your desired program, then use the timer button to set a delay from 1 to 24 hours. The dishwasher will start automatically after the set delay.

5.1 Nzacha nhicha

The filter system should be cleaned regularly to prevent food particles from clogging the spray arms and affecting wash performance. Remove the filter assembly, rinse it under running water, and brush away any debris. Reassemble correctly.

5.2 Ogwe aka ịgbasa ihe nhicha

Check the spray arm nozzles for blockages. If any holes are clogged, remove the spray arm and clear the blockages using a thin object like a toothpick. Ensure the spray arms rotate freely after reinstallation.
